Asparagine Linked Glycosylation Protein 2 (ALG2)
ALG2 encodes a member of the glycosyltransferase 1 family. The encoded protein acts as an alpha 1,3 mannosyltransferase, mannosylating Man(2)GlcNAc(2)-dolichol diphosphate and Man(1)GlcNAc(2)-dolichol diphosphate to form Man(3)GlcNAc(2)-dolichol diphosphate. Defects in this gene have been associated with congenital disorder of glycosylation type Ih (CDG-Ii).
By searching databases for homologs of yeast Alg2, Thiel et al. (2003) identified human ALG2. The predicted 416-amino acid ALG2 protein shares 37% identity with yeast Alg2.Thiel et al. (2003) showed that human ALG2 acts as an alpha-1,3-mannosyltransferase. The product of this reaction is further elongated by an alpha-1,6-mannosyltransferase.
